sexta-feira, 5 de setembro de 2008

Quebrando a senha de root!


Estou sem a senha de root do meu Linux, e agora?

Desde já vou adiantando que condeno qualquer uso deste artigo para prejudicar alguém e gostaria que esta informação não fosse compartilhada pelos leitores com alguém que tenha más intenções. Agradeço a quem tiver esta preocupação.

Os exemplos abaixo são comuns em casos que precisamos da senha:

* Para continuar o trabalho de um administrador de rede que perdeu o serviço de manutenção de um servidor e não deu a senha de root. Já aconteceu comigo. Um administrador, querendo complicar minha vida, não deu a senha do root para o DONO DO COMPUTADOR, mas eu quebrei e ganhei o cliente (espero que ele leia este artigo, hehehe).
* Para resolver um problema de invasão, quando alguém descobre a senha do root, muda, e passa a brincar com o seu servidor;
* Quando você usou um teclado ruim para mudar a senha do root. Já aconteceu comigo também. Mudei uma senha de root remotamente num PC cujo teclado não funcionava a tecla 7. É claro que mesmo pedindo confirmação, digitei a senha errada (sem saber) duas vezes e assim ficou. No dia que tentei entrar diretamente no servidor a senha não funcionava;
* A mais comum: quando esquecemos a senha.

O processo

Na verdade, para quebrar a senha do root temos que editar o arquivo /etc/shadow e apagar os caracteres referentes a senha do root. É SÓ ISSO E PRONTO! O que disserem a mais é perda de tempo. Já vi vários artigos pela internet falando de outras coisas, mas o resumo é este: ALTERAR O /etc/shadow.

Para isso você deve dar o boot por uma distribuição live ou um disquete. Neste artigo vou dar o exemplo de uma distribuição live. Pode ser Ubuntu, Kurumin ou qualquer outra. No meu caso usei o Conectiva Live 10.

As distribuições live já montam a partição referente ao HD da máquina, mas a maioria monta como somente leitura, ou seja, você pode ver os arquivos mas não pode salvar nada. Temos então que alterar esta propriedade para permitir leitura/gravação. Ou você faz isso pelo modo gráfico facilmente, ou desmonta e monta de novo, que foi o que fiz.
Roberto Augusto - Téc. de Suporte - NTE/RORAIMA - Fonte Olinux

3 comentários:

Edu disse...

Me manda passo a passo como quebrar essa senha administrador???

Ficarei grato

ESCOLA FRANCISCO NUNES NETO disse...

Cara..
Aconteceu o seguinte aqui no pc da escola..
Os usbs não estavam funcionando de forma alguma, resolvi dar um reset na placa mãe.. entrei no Setup da Bios.. Carreiguei as configurações Otimizada e Padões Segura...
Agora o computador não quer mais ligar.. fica pedindo senha "login proinfo" e "password"
ja coloquei "professor" como login e senha..
mas não deu nada..
o que eu faço..
ao que vejo esta pedindo uma senha para que eu possa acessar o HD.
alguem tem uma luz ai.. por que ele é o servidor.. que por ele funcionam mais quatro computadores.
Obrigado se alguem poder ajudar.
so não quero formata-lo.
pois segundo a licença.. isso não é permitido..
espero por respostas.
Obrigado.

Marcos Scorzelli disse...

Francisco nunes neto a maquina é do proinfo?
se for voce consegue senhas de bios, senha de roteadores e senha de wifi na propria internet ou no manual de configuração do laboratório, veja se é o 71, se for a maioria das senhas envolve proinfo712010, pro712010 e proinfourbano712010